Understanding Armoured Fiber Optic Cable
An armoured fiber optic cable is essentially a standard fiber optic cable wrapped with a protective layer of armor. This armor is typically made of steel or other durable metals that provide enhanced mechanical protection. The primary function of this armor is to safeguard the delicate optical fibers inside from physical damage, moisture, rodents, and environmental stress.
Unlike conventional fiber optic cables, which can be vulnerable to crushing, bending, and accidental cuts, armoured cables are engineered to survive in challenging environments. They are ideal for industrial applications, outdoor installations, and scenarios where the cable may be exposed to potential hazards.

Key Advantages of Armoured Fiber Optic Cable
Enhanced Physical Protection
One of the most significant advantages of an armoured fiber optic cable is its resistance to physical damage. The armor layer acts as a shield against crushing forces, accidental cuts, and bending stress. This makes these cables ideal for installation in high-traffic areas, underground ducting, or industrial settings where cables may be subjected to mechanical pressure.

Superior Environmental Resistance
Outdoor installations expose fiber optic cables to a variety of environmental hazards, including moisture, temperature fluctuations, UV radiation, and chemical exposure. An armoured fiber optic cable provides an additional layer of defense, preventing water ingress and shielding the cable from environmental degradation.
This capability is particularly important for long-distance telecommunications networks, campus networks, and metropolitan area networks (MANs) where cables often run through diverse terrains. High-Performance Data Transmission
Despite their protective armor, armoured fiber optic cables do not compromise on data transmission quality. These cables maintain high bandwidth capabilities, low signal loss, and minimal interference, making them suitable for high-speed internet, cloud computing, and multimedia streaming applications.
The internal optical fibers are typically made from single-mode or multi-mode glass, optimized for long-distance transmission or high-capacity data transfer, respectively. Underground and Aerial Deployments
Cables installed underground or along aerial routes face risks from rodents, accidental digging, and environmental factors. Armoured fiber optic cables are commonly used in these scenarios to prevent damage and ensure uninterrupted connectivity.
The steel armor acts as a deterrent against rodent attacks and provides mechanical strength for burial or pole-mounted installations. Choosing the Right Armoured Fiber Optic Cable
When selecting an armoured fiber optic cable, several factors should be considered:
- Environment: Determine whether the cable will be installed indoors, outdoors, underground, or aerially.
- Fiber Type: Choose between single-mode for long-distance transmission and multi-mode for high-capacity, shorter-distance applications.
- Armor Type: Select the appropriate armor material, such as steel-wire or corrugated steel tape, based on the level of mechanical protection required.
- Performance Specifications: Consider bandwidth, attenuation, and data transmission requirements to ensure optimal network performance.
